在过去的十年里,加密货币作为一种新兴的数字资产,已经引起了全球范围内的广泛关注。从比特币的出现,到以太...
在近年来,加密货币市场迅猛发展,吸引了越来越多的投资者与开发者。作为加密货币的核心技术之一,区块链的共识机制(即算法)直接影响了其安全性、去中心化程度以及性能。因此,了解加密货币算法的分类,对于深入了解区块链技术的本质与发展趋势至关重要。
加密货币算法是区块链网络中确保交易合法性和数据一致性的核心机制。它们通过各种技术手段,使得分布式账本能够在没有中央权威的情况下,确保所有参与者对于账本状态的共识。加密货币算法普遍分为以下几类:
工作量证明是最早也是最著名的共识机制,由比特币首创。它通过要求矿工解决复杂的数学问题来验证交易并生成新的区块。成功解决问题的矿工可以获得区块的奖励,同时促使网络不断发展。
然而,工作量证明也存在一些问题,如高能耗和处理速度慢。由于挖矿需要大量计算资源,导致许多大型矿池控制了网络的主要算力,从而影响了去中心化的程度。
为了解决PoW的一些弊端,权益证明应运而生。在PoS机制下,网络参与者根据其持有的加密货币数量来被选中生成新区块。大致来说,持有的代币越多,获得奖励的机会就越大。
PoS机制不仅减少了能耗,还提高了交易处理速度,但其也被质疑可能导致“富者愈富”的问题。此外,部分PoS系统可能存在中心化风险,因为拥有较大资本的用户可以在网络中占据更多的话语权。
DPoS是对PoS的一种改进,参与者可以投票选出代表来处理交易和生成新块。通过这种方式,DPoS机制提高了网络的效率并降低了治理风险。但是,代表权的集中可能导致部分利益群体的控制。
除了上述主要算法,许多新型的共识机制也在不断涌现,包括但不限于:
安全性是区块链技术的灵魂,对于加密货币算法而言尤其重要。多数算法通过数学加密技术和分布式网络设计来保障安全。不同的共识机制面临不同的安全挑战,例如,工作量证明可能受到51%攻击的威胁,而权益证明则重点关注代币的抵押安全性。
在PoW机制中,攻击者需要拥有超过50%的网络算力才能实施攻击,这在现实操作中代价极高。然而,如今一些大型矿池的存在则使得这种风险逐渐明显。相比之下,PoS依赖于持有代币的数量,增加抵押的要求可以降低攻击动机,但同样可能导致经济不平等的现象。
此外,不同的共识机制在网络治理风险、用户投票、信息节点等方面都有各自的安全对策。综合来看,加密货币算法的安全性不仅依赖于算法本身,更依赖于社区的参与和治理机制。
未来,加密货币算法将继续朝着更高效、更安全、更去中心化的方向发展。可扩展性已成为许多区块链项目关注的重点,在此情况下,新型算法会更加强调交易处理能力与用户体验。
随着技术的进步,许多新的共识机制将不断被提出来,例如基于量子计算的算法、改良型的权益证明、以及结合人工智能的决策机制等。当前,共识机制的研究已经不仅限于单一链条,跨链的合作共识将是未来的重点发展方向。
同时,节能环保也将成为一个重要的议题。随着全球气候问题的日益严重,许多研究者致力于开发低能耗的共识机制,从而降低区块链技术对环境的影响。
不同的加密货币算法带来了不同的用户体验。例如,采用工作量证明的比特币网络,由于交易确认时间较长,对于小额交易的用户使用体验并不好。而基于权益证明或者其他新型共识机制的网络,如以太坊2.0,预计会显著提高交易速度,改善用户体验。
用户在使用加密货币时,常常希望快速且低成本的交易。如果某种算法能让这些目标实现,那么它就可能成为主流。相反,用户对低效率、高交易费用、高能耗的算法往往采取谨慎态度。在这种情况下,用户的选择对于算法的发展具有显著影响。
加密货币交易成本主要由两部分构成:交易费用和挖矿费用。不同的共识机制会导致交易成本的显著差异。例如,PoW算法由于需要耗费大量能源,通常会导致交易费用较高。相反,PoS算法由于不依赖大规模的电力消耗,交易费用相对较低。
随着市场上的竞争加剧,许多新的共识机制都有意通过降低成本来吸引用户。一些项目宣传其极低的交易费用以及更快的确认时间,这些都是他们的核心竞争力。
选择合适的区块链算法时,有几个关键因素需要考虑。首先是项目的目的与需求,例如是否需要快速的交易确认、较高的安全性、或是良好的去中心化特性。其次,要考虑现有的技术限制,比如集成难度和现有基础设施的兼容性。此外,社区支持与发展活跃度也是选择区块链算法时的重要因素。
总而言之,综上所述,加密货币算法的分类对于我们理解区块链技术的多个方面至关重要。通过不断的研究与实践,未来的加密货币算法将更加高效、安全、环保,从而推动整个区块链行业的发展。